- Reference (shelfmark):
- Add MS 35543
- Title:
- Scope & Content:
-
(XLI. ff. 290). July, 1790-Apr. 1791.
includes:
- f. 1 John Thomas Batt: Letter to Sir R. M. Keith: 1790.
- ff. 3, 16, 23, 33, 45, 46, 56, 73, 89, 97, 126, 139,165,170,171,173, 175, 262 William Eden, 1st Baron Auckland: Letters to Sir. R. M. Keith: 1772 1792.
- ff. 5, 49, 58, 95, 118, 146 Comte C- Sauer,; Abbé: Letters to Sir R. M. Keith: 1781-1790.
- ff. 7, 31, 87 Drummond and Co; bankers, London: Letters to Sir R. M. Keith: 1773-1791.
- f. 8 Robert Arbuthnot, junior: Letters to Sir R. M. Keith: 1779-1790.
- f. 10 John Augustus Hervey, Lord Hervey; diplomatist: Letters to Sir R. M. Keith: 1788-1790.
- f. 12 George Granville Leveson-Gower, Earl Gower; 1st Duke of Sutherland 1833: Letters to Sir R. M. Keith: 1790.
- ff. 14, 64, 122, 161 George Aust, Under Secretary: Correspondence with Sir R. M. Keith: 1789-1791.
- f. 18 General James Murray, MP: Letters to Sir R. M. Keith: 1776, 1790.
- f. 20 Robert Drummond: Letters to Sir R. M. Keith: 1776-1790.
- f. 21 Alleyne Fitz-Herbert, Baron St Helens (1791); English Minister at Brussels, Paris, St. Petersburg, etc: Letters to Sir R. M. Keith: 1778-1790.
- ff. 25, 27, 28 Frederic William II; King of Prussia: Negotiations concerning peace: 1790.: Fr.
- ff. 30, 44, 61, 77, 119, 132, 156, 157, 169, 177, 179, 180, 182, 211, 272, 281 Francis Godolphin Osborne, Marquess of Carmarthen; 5th Duke of Leeds: Correspondence with Sir R. M. Keith: 1780-1791.
- f. 35 Sir Francis Vincent, 8th Baronet; Resident at Venice: Letters to Sir R. M. Keith: 1790.
- ff. 37-43 Netherlands, United Provinces: Negotiations concerning peace: 1790.: Printed.
- f. 47 Hon Thomas Walpole, MP: Letters, as Envoy at Munich, to Sir R. M. Keith.: 1784-1790.
- f. 51 Richard Cox: Letters to Sir R. M. Keith: 1773 - 1790.
- f. 53 Cox, Cox, and Greenwood; Bankers: Letters to Sir R. M. Kelth: 1788-1790.
- f. 59 Sir James Bland Burges, politician: Correspondence with Sir R. M. Keith: 1790, 1791.
- f. 66 Colonel Charles Gordon: Letters to Sir R. M. Keith: 1783-1790.
- f. 68 Mrs F- M- Doyle: Letter to Sir R. M. Keith: 1790.
- f. 69 Sir William Hamilton, KB; Envoy at Naples: Letters to Sir R. M. Keith: 1773-1790.
- f. 71 Hon John Trevor, Envoy at Munich, Turin, etc: Letters to Sir R. M. Keith: 1780-1790.
- f. 78 Francis James Jackson, Attache' at Berlin: Letter to Sir R. M. Keith: 1790.
- ff. 80, 103, 113 George Hammond, Under-secretary for Foreign Affairs: Letters to Sir R. M. Keith: 1788-1790.
- ff. 82, 91, 115, 124, 185, 266, 268, 270 Sir Robert Ainslie, Ambassador to Turkey: Correspondence with Sir R. M. Keith: 1776-1792.
- ff. 84, 110, 162 Frederick North, 2nd Earl of Guilford; Lord North; Prime Minister: Correspondence with Sir R . M. Keith: 1779 - 1790.
- f. 85 Hon Robert Walpole, Clerk of the Privy Council: Letters to Sir R. M. Keith: 1788-1790.
- ff. 93, 128 John Stewart, 7th Earl of Galloway: Letters to Sir R. M. Keith: 1783-1790.
- ff. 99, 133 Daniel Hailes, diplomatist: Letters to Sir R. M. Keith: 1784-1790.
- f. 106 Charles Whitworth, 1st Baron Whitworth and (1815) 1st Earl Whitworth: Letters, as Envoy at Warsaw and St. Petersburg, to Sir R. M. Keith: 1786-1791.
- ff. 108, 130, 142, 144, 149, 151-155, 178-290 passim Turkey, Selim III: Papers rel. to the Congress of Sistova: 1790-1791.
- ff. 108, 130, 142, 144, 149, 151-155, 178-290 passim Frederic William II; King of Prussia: Papers rel. to the congress of Sistova: 1790-1791.
- ff. 108, 130, 142, 144, 149, 151-155, 178-290 passim Netherlands, United Provinces: Papers rel. to the congress of Sistova: 1790-1791.
- ff. 108, 142, 144, 149, 151-155, 178-290 passim Catherine II of Russia: Papers rel. to the Congress of Sistova: 1790-1791.
- ff. 108-290 passim George III of England: Papers rel. to the Congress of Sistova: 1790-1791.
- ff. 108-290 passim Congress of Sistova: Papers rel. to: 1790-1791.
- ff. 130, 142, 144, 149, 151-155, 178-290 passim Leopold II; Emperor of Germany: Papers rel. to the Congress of Sistova: 1790-1791.
- f. 135 Gustavus III of Sweden: Memorial to Turkey concerning the peace with Prussia: 1790.: Fr.
- f. 140 George Gordon, Lord Strathavon, 5th Earl of Aboyne (1794), 9th Marquis of Huntly (1836): Letters to Sir R. M. Keith: 1786-1790.
- f. 148 Count Geronimo Lucchesini,; Prussian Envoy at the Congress of Sistova: Letters to Sir R. M. Keith: 1790-1791.: Fr.
- ff. 151, 153, 155 Sir Robert Ainslie, Ambassador to Turkey: Letters to the Duke of Leeds: 1788, 1790.
- f. 227 Francis Godolphin Osborne, Marquess of Carmarthen; 5th Duke of Leeds: Letter to Lord Elgin: 1791.: Copy.
- f. 229 Lord Henry John Spencer, diplomatist: Letters to, from Sir R. M. Keith: 1791, 1792.
- ff. 282, 288 William Wyndham Grenville, Baron Grenville; Prime Minister: Correspondence with Sir R. M. Keith: 1789-1792.
- f, 283 Bell Lloyd: Letter to Sir R. M. Keith: 1791.
- f. 286 Bell Lloyd: Letter to A. B. Drummond: 1791.
- f. 289 Andrew Berkeley Drummond: Letters to Sir R. M. Keith: 1773-1791.
